Merge branch 'master' of http://60.204.229.151:20080/chenkangxu/merchant-web
This commit is contained in:
commit
38bee145b6
|
@ -143,7 +143,8 @@ router.beforeEach((to, from, next) => {
|
|||
});
|
||||
console.log(data.data.markets);
|
||||
} else if (data.data.shopId) {
|
||||
// 存在单个店铺
|
||||
// 存在单个店铺或云店
|
||||
if(data.data.marketId) {
|
||||
store.commit("userData/setState", {
|
||||
isMerchant: true,
|
||||
marketList: [],
|
||||
|
@ -151,6 +152,15 @@ router.beforeEach((to, from, next) => {
|
|||
marketId: data.data.marketId,
|
||||
shopId: data.data.shopId,
|
||||
});
|
||||
} else {
|
||||
store.commit("userData/setState", {
|
||||
isMerchant: true,
|
||||
marketList: [],
|
||||
storeList: [],
|
||||
marketId: -1,
|
||||
shopId: data.data.shopId,
|
||||
});
|
||||
}
|
||||
} else {
|
||||
// 不存在店铺
|
||||
store.commit("userData/setState", {
|
||||
|
|
|
@ -32,7 +32,7 @@
|
|||
<div class="tipsLevel">
|
||||
<div>
|
||||
<span style="margin-right: 30px">全部等级({{ list.length }})</span
|
||||
><el-button @click="add" type="primary">+新增套餐</el-button>
|
||||
><el-button @click="add" type="primary">+新增等级</el-button>
|
||||
</div>
|
||||
<div>
|
||||
<span v-if="!form.effective" style="margin-right: 30px"
|
||||
|
|
|
@ -63,6 +63,16 @@ export default {
|
|||
status: true,
|
||||
app: 1,
|
||||
};
|
||||
if (
|
||||
JSON.parse(sessionStorage.getItem("userInfo")).role ===
|
||||
"ROLE_MANAGER" ||
|
||||
JSON.parse(sessionStorage.getItem("userInfo")).role ===
|
||||
"ROLE_MERCHANT"
|
||||
) {
|
||||
this.modalData.type = 0;
|
||||
} else {
|
||||
this.modalData.type = 1
|
||||
}
|
||||
this.fileList = [];
|
||||
this.modalConfig.title = "添加公告";
|
||||
this.isAdd = true;
|
||||
|
@ -93,40 +103,40 @@ export default {
|
|||
trigger: "blur",
|
||||
},
|
||||
},
|
||||
{
|
||||
label: "分类",
|
||||
prop: "type",
|
||||
maxlength: "30",
|
||||
rules: {
|
||||
required: true,
|
||||
message: "请输入分类",
|
||||
trigger: "blur",
|
||||
},
|
||||
type: "jsx",
|
||||
render: () => {
|
||||
return (
|
||||
<el-select
|
||||
v-model={this.modalData.type}
|
||||
placeholder="请选择销售单位"
|
||||
>
|
||||
{[
|
||||
{ label: "菜市场", value: 0 },
|
||||
{
|
||||
label: "云店",
|
||||
value: 1,
|
||||
},
|
||||
].map((item) => {
|
||||
return (
|
||||
<el-option
|
||||
label={item.label}
|
||||
value={item.value}
|
||||
></el-option>
|
||||
);
|
||||
})}
|
||||
</el-select>
|
||||
);
|
||||
},
|
||||
},
|
||||
// {
|
||||
// label: "分类",
|
||||
// prop: "type",
|
||||
// maxlength: "30",
|
||||
// rules: {
|
||||
// required: true,
|
||||
// message: "请输入分类",
|
||||
// trigger: "blur",
|
||||
// },
|
||||
// type: "jsx",
|
||||
// render: () => {
|
||||
// return (
|
||||
// <el-select
|
||||
// v-model={this.modalData.type}
|
||||
// placeholder="请选择销售单位"
|
||||
// >
|
||||
// {[
|
||||
// { label: "菜市场", value: 0 },
|
||||
// {
|
||||
// label: "云店",
|
||||
// value: 1,
|
||||
// },
|
||||
// ].map((item) => {
|
||||
// return (
|
||||
// <el-option
|
||||
// label={item.label}
|
||||
// value={item.value}
|
||||
// ></el-option>
|
||||
// );
|
||||
// })}
|
||||
// </el-select>
|
||||
// );
|
||||
// },
|
||||
// },
|
||||
{
|
||||
label: "状态",
|
||||
prop: "status",
|
||||
|
|
|
@ -17,7 +17,7 @@
|
|||
>
|
||||
<el-row>
|
||||
<el-col :span="12">
|
||||
<el-form-item label="订金支付时间:" prop="startTime">
|
||||
<el-form-item label="定支付时间:" prop="startTime">
|
||||
<el-date-picker
|
||||
@change="getOrderTime"
|
||||
format="yyyy-MM-dd HH:mm"
|
||||
|
|
Loading…
Reference in New Issue